Maximizing Space: Creating a Delightful Library in Tiny Quarters

A library can blossom even in the most compact of spaces. Capitalize verticality with floor-to-ceiling bookshelves and consider integrated seating solutions that double as storage. Repurpose unexpected items, like a sturdy ladder into a bookcase or vintage crates into stylish shelves. Inject personality with vibrant accents and charming decor to create a inviting haven for bibliophiles, even in the smallest of apartments.

  • Don't clutter your shelves; choose books you truly cherish and consider rearranging them periodically.
  • Delve alternative storage options, like suspended organizers or hidden compartments within furniture.
  • Harness natural light to create a brighter and more serene reading area.
